• <br />• <br />• <br />DRAFT 4/5/04 <br />BENCf- mCuARM. <br />Community <br />Builder <br />Collaborative <br />Communicate Progress <br />Purpose: <br />An important part of any project of this magnitude is to understand the important <br />audience segments and communicate often to each one in a manner most <br />appropriate to them. <br />How This Step is Completed: <br />After a detailed audience analysis is completed, a communications plan is put <br />into place to make sure all vested parties are communicated to on a frequent <br />basis. The types of tools that are used in this step include: a dedicated web site <br />for the project, face -to -face meetings, input to the city's newsletter, direct mail, <br />council meetings, one -on -one meetings, group meetings and phone calls. <br />An important aspect of this communication is the opportunity for two -way <br />dialogue. For example, the web site would be set up to allow people to send in <br />questions they have and receive a response within a couple of days. If <br />particularly hot topics were identified through this process, more detailed <br />communication on the topic could be incorporated into the web site and other <br />forums to reach out to a broader audience with the information needed to <br />respond to communication needs. <br />Who Completes: <br />Benchmark Community Builder Collaborative <br />Outcome: <br />Communication is frequent and ongoing so that all constituents are kept full up- <br />to -speed on the project. <br />All Rights Reserved 7 <br />
